Moesia, Kallatis ΑR Tetradrachm. In the name and types of Alexander III of Macedon. Circa 260-220 BC. Head of Herakles to right, wearing lion skin headdress / ΒΑΣΙΛΕΩΣ ΑΛΕΞΑΝΔΡΟΥ, Zeus Aëtophoros seated to left, holding sceptre; monogram in inner left field, corn ear in exergue. SNG Stancomb 66 (this coin); Price 928; Marinescu & Lorber, The Black Sea Hoard 2012, 22 (same dies). 16.62g, 27mm, 12h.
Good Very Fine.
This coin published in Sylloge Nummorum Graecorum, Great Britain, Volume XI, The William Stancomb Collection of Coins of the Black Sea Region (Oxford, 2000);
From the Italo Vecchi Collection;
Ex William Stancomb Collection, Roma Numismatics Ltd., E-Sale 71, 28 May 2020, lot 45;
Acquired from Joel Malter, November 1968;
Ex Silistra Hoard (ICGH 891), 1968.
